Читаем Linux Mint и его Cinnamon. Очерки применителя полностью

Для подключения дополнительного репозитория его сначала нужно отыскать на Launchpad'е и определить его ppa-имя. Например, для PPA-репозитория с пакетами поддержки файловой системы ZFS оно будет таким: ppa:zfs-native/stable. Затем кнопкой Добавить новый... вызывается панель, в соответствующее поле которой это имя вписывается:

Нажатие кнопки OK вызывает панель с информацией о репозитории:

И после подтверждения своих намерений новый репозиторий появляется в общем списке.

В большинстве случаев при подключении PPA-репозиториев автоматически подключаются и их ветки с исходниками (в русском переводе почему-то называемые Источниками) .

На странице Дополнительные репозитории аналогичную процедуру можно выполнить для репозиториев произвольных, в том числе и локальных:

Страница Проверка подлинности ключей предназначена для хранения ключей к подключённым репозиториям — в большинстве случаев они вносятся в список автоматически:

Наконец, на странице Maintenance можно произвести исправление проблем с локальными кешами пакетов, буде таковые возникнут (у меня пока не возникало) и их очистку от продуктов жизнедеятельности при установке пакетов:

В правом верхнем углу окна программы можно видеть кнопку Обновить кэш. К ней следует обращаться после любых действий с репозиториями — это приведёт локальный кэш пакетов в актуальное состояние.

Впрочем, не будет большого вреда нажать эту кнопку и в том случае, если никаких изменений в составе репозиториев не выполнялась — на всякий пожарный случай.

Менеджер обновлений mintupdate

После рассмотрения Менеджера программ и Менеджера репозиториев резонно перейти к средствам, обеспечивающим обновление системы. Таковым в фирменном наборе инструментов Mint является Менеджер обновлений — mintupdate. По умолчанию он включается в автозапуск, и потому применителю не нужно беспокоиться о его запуске: пиктограмма его сидит в трее, изменяя свой вид в зависимости от доступности обновлений: в виде буковки i на голубом фоне в случае их наличия, и в виде зелёной «галочки» — если система обновлений не требует. Соответствующие подсказки всплывают и при наведении курсора мыши на пиктограмму:

При доступности обновлений получить визуальное представление о них можно, щёлкнув мышью на пиктограмме. После этого будет выведен список пакетов, которые могут быть обновлены в данный момент времени:

Строго говоря, начиная с Mint 17.1, вывод не совсем попакетный: в одной строке списка может быть сгруппировано несколько родственных пакетов, которые друг без друга всё равно не устанавливаются, например — cinnamon и cinnamon-common. Эту группировку не следует путать ни с зависимостями, ни с метапакетами — она делается исключительно для компактности представления и лёгкости восприятия.

Далее, некоторых пояснений требуют первые две колонки. Первая — тип обновления. Их два — стандартно обновляемые пакеты по выходе их новой сборки или версии (отмечены серой стрелкой) и обновления безопасности, ликвидирующие выявленные «дыры» в них (отмечены красным восклицательным знаком).

Во второй колонке указывается уровень безопасности обновления пакетов. Здесь под безопасностью понимается не вероятность использования их злодеями, а то, как обновление пакета может повлиять на общую стабильность системы. Уровней безопасности в этом смысле пять:

   1. сертифицированные пакеты — обычно те, что непосредственно поддерживаются майнтайнерами Mint;

   2. рекомендуемые пакеты — проверены и одобрены разработчиками этого дистрибутива;

   3. безопасные пакеты — не проверялись разработчиками, но нарушение стабильности системы при их обновлении очень маловероятно;

   4. небезопасные пакеты потенциально могут повлиять на стабильность системы;

   5. опасные пакеты при некоторых условиях могут привести к нестабильности системы.

Забегая вперёд, приведу скриншот окна настройки параметров Менеджера обновлений, наглядно иллюстрирующий сказанное:

По умолчанию для обновления (третья колонка) отмечаются пакеты уровней 1-3. Для пакетов уровней 4-5 это нужно сделать принудительно. Если оно, конечно, нужно. Разработчики Mint считают, что решение об обновлении таких ключевых пакетов, как ядро, главная системная библиотека glibc и так далее, применитель должен принимать осознанно. Характерно, что режима автоматического обновления в Mint не предусмотрено как класса.

Само по себе обновление выполняется нажатием экранной кнопки Установить обновления и начинается после ввода пользовательского пароля. Развернув пункт Show individual files, можно наблюдать за ходом процесса в деталях (если, конечно, больше заняться нечем):

По завершении процесса окно обновлений предлагается закрыть:

Как я уже говорил, Mint не предлагает автоматического обновления пакетов — Менеджер обновлений нужно запустить руками, или описанным выше способом, или из контекстного меню по щелчку правой кнопкой мыши на его пиктограмме в системной трее:

Перейти на страницу:

Похожие книги

Linux
Linux

Книга посвящена операционной системе Linux. Приводятся подробные сведения о ее особенностях и возможностях, идеологии файловой системы, инсталляции и основных командах, вопросах компиляции ядра, настройках и сервисах. Большое внимание уделяется организации на базе Linux различных серверов и служб: электронной почты, WWW, FTP, INN, Proxy, NTP, а также проблемам администрирования сети, обеспечения безопасной работы и другим вопросам. Описаны способы настройки под Linux рабочих станций, в т. ч. и бездисковых, установки и эксплуатации на них графических сред типа X Window, а также конфигурирование модемных соединений, принтеров и сканеров, отладка взаимодействия с Linux-машинами такой «экзотической» периферии, как карманные компьютеры, мобильные телефоны, TV-тюнеры и т. п. Рассматриваемые в книге конфигурационные файлы и структура каталогов соответствуют дистрибутиву Red Hat Linux 7.x, тем не менее, при минимальной адаптации все упоминаемые в книге пакеты устанавливаются в любом дистрибутиве Linux.Для начинающих администраторов или пользователей Linux.

Алексей Александрович Стахнов

ОС и Сети, интернет
Архитектура операционной системы UNIX (ЛП)
Архитектура операционной системы UNIX (ЛП)

Настоящая книга посвящена описанию внутренних алгоритмов и структур, составляющих основу операционной системы (т. н. «ядро»), и объяснению их взаимосвязи с программным интерфейсом. Таким образом, она будет полезна для работающих в различных операционных средах. При работе с книгой было бы гораздо полезнее обращаться непосредственно к исходному тексту системных программ, но книгу можно читать и независимо от него.  Во-вторых, эта книга может служить в качестве справочного руководства для системных программистов, из которого последние могли бы лучше уяснить себе механизм работы ядра операционной системы и сравнить между собой алгоритмы, используемые в UNIX, и алгоритмы, используемые в других операционных системах. Наконец, программисты, работающие в среде UNIX, могут углубить свое понимание механизма взаимодействия программ с операционной системой и посредством этого прийти к написанию более эффективных и совершенных программ.

Морис Дж Бах , Морис Дж. Бах

ОС и Сети, интернет / ОС и Сети / Книги по IT